Jupiter will be close on their heels.<\/p>\n<p>Head out an hour before midnight local time to see the half-lit moon climb above the northeastern horizon, with the reddish light of <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/22009-betelgeuse.html\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/22009-betelgeuse.html\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Betelgeuse<\/a> twinkling brightly to its right. The left half of the lunar disk will be bathed in direct sunlight and its left veiled in shadow.<\/p>\n<p><a id=\"elk-seasonal\" href=\"\" data-url=\"\" target=\"_blank\" referrerpolicy=\"no-referrer-when-downgrade\" data-hl-processed=\"none\"\/><\/p>\n<p id=\"2b042c9e-4902-4309-9f24-f5af1d185913-2\">The <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/16659-constellation-orion.html\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/16659-constellation-orion.html\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">constellation Orion<\/a> will provide a wealth of beautiful naked eye targets to observe on the night of Oct. 12. Most notable is the red star Betelgeuse , a colossal stellar body in the twilight of its existence. It is expected to explode in a dramatic <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/6638-supernova.html\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/6638-supernova.html\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">supernova<\/a> as bright as a <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/16830-full-moon-calendar.html\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/16830-full-moon-calendar.html\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">full moon<\/a> in Earth&#8217;s sky upon exhausting its supply of helium and heavier fuel reserves \u2014 a process that could take tens of thousands of years.<\/p>\n<p>You may like<\/p>\n<p id=\"f608d761-57d8-4465-b4a6-cb9c6c98f0af\">Look to the right of Betelgeuse to spot the three <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/57-stars-formation-classification-and-constellations.html\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/57-stars-formation-classification-and-constellations.html\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">stars<\/a> of the famous <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/28072-orions-belt.html\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/28072-orions-belt.html\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Orion&#8217;s Belt<\/a> <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/what-is-an-asterism\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/what-is-an-asterism\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">asterism<\/a> \u2014 Alnitak, Alnilam and Mintaka \u2014 stacked on top of each other, with the blue supergiant Rigel, the brightest point of light in the famous constellation, shining less than 10 degrees beyond. Remember, 10 degrees is the equivalent to the width of your fist held at arm&#8217;s length against the night sky.<\/p>\n<p>You may notice a hazy blur of light close to Orion&#8217;s belt as the constellation slips free of the horizon. That&#8217;s the <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/orion-nebula\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/orion-nebula\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Orion nebula<\/a>, the closest <a data-analytics-id=\"inline-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/nebula-definition-types\" data-before-rewrite-localise=\"https:\/\/www.space.com\/nebula-definition-types\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">stellar nursery<\/a> to Earth where a new generation of incandescent stars are being formed.<\/p>\n<p class=\"vanilla-image-block\" style=\"padding-top:56.01%;\">\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/10\/fifdoZL6wQ3trVu5Gq5pXn.jpg\" alt=\"A map of the night sky showing the constellation Orion rising over a silhouetted eastern horizon. the stars are joined by a blue line. the red giant star Betelgeuse is labelled to the left of the formation, as is the asterism of Orion's belt off to the right and the Orion Nebula beyond that.\"   loading=\"lazy\" data-new-v2-image=\"true\" data-original-mos=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/10\/fifdoZL6wQ3trVu5Gq5pXn.jpg\" data-pin-media=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/10\/fifdoZL6wQ3trVu5Gq5pXn.jpg\"\/>\n<\/p>\n<p>An illustration of the stars of the Orion constellation, with the the Orion nebula circled to the right of the three stars that make up Orion&#8217;s &#8216;belt&#8217;.
